KV331 Audio has launched another revision of its upcoming SynthMaster 3 software synthesizer instrument for Windows and Mac, which is currently in beta.

Revision 15436 comes with new factory presets and samples by New Loops, some new additions and various critical bug fixes.

SynthMaster 3 is KV331 Audio’s flagship all-around modular software synthesizer available in VST2, VST3, AudioUnits and AAX formats. It features many different synthesis methods including VAnalog, Additive, Vector, Wavetable, Granular, Phase Modulation, Phase Distortion, Frequency Modulation, Pulse Width Modulation, Ring Modulation, Physical Modeling and SFZ Sample Playback.

Changes in SynthMaster 3 Rev. 15436

  • New: Added drag-n-drop single sample import for granular sample view.
  • New: Added drag-n-drop single sample import for waveform view.
  • New: Added new factory presets by New Loops.
  • New: Added new factory samples by New Loops.
  • Fix: Preset bank names are not sorted on MacOS.
  • Fix: Samples and waveforms are not sorted on MacOS.
  • Fix: SynthMaster 3 might generate out of bounds values when converting basic/additive/vector oscillators to wavetable oscillator.
  • Fix: SynthMaster 3 might crash when the number of frames in a wavetable is set to 2.
  • Fix: SynthMaster 3 might crash when a preset is initialized.
  • Fix: When 2 insert effects are swapped, their settings are lost.
  • Fix: Filter cutoff default value should be at maximum value for digital/state variable/ladder/diode ladder/bite filters.
